New Labour Bill will enslave workers – NPP

The rights of the working people of this country are being curtailed by surrendering to the IMF conditions by the government, NPP MP Vijitha Herath said.

He said the Labour Minister is preparing to cut the Provident Fund and other employee retirement fund benefits through debt optimization and preparing to cut the rights of the working people by bringing a new Bill. Until now, 13 laws which have contributed to upholding the rights of the working people to some extent have been abolished and plans have been made to introduce new laws.

At a time when a country is economically bankrupt, the rights of the working people should be further protected. But the role of the government has been to further crush the poor people through these labour laws that are to be introduced under debt restructuring and ‘Aswasuma’.

The law to extend the eight-hour working day to 45 hours a week and legislate a situation where they have to work 12 hours a day is planned. There is an attempt to work up to 16 hours a day by saying that it is according to the employee’s wishes. The rights, which gave the working people the right to organize for professional rights, is also going to be abolished by the new Bill. Accordingly, it is planned to make it an offence punishable by court to act for an urgent professional right without notifying the employer.

“If this Bill is passed, the working people of our country will be enslaved and the slave trade will be established. Therefore, as the National People’s Power, we emphasize to the government to withdraw this Bill,” Herath said.
